Accountant
Are you a detail-oriented finance professional with a passion for accuracy, compliance, and continuous improvement? Ageas UK is seeking a dedicated and analytical individual to join our Finance team. You will play a key role in supporting the monthly close process, preparing financial statements, and ensuring timely and accurate reporting across our UK entities. This is a fantastic opportunity to contribute to our core reporting requirements and support key strategic projects.
Main Responsibilities as Accountant:
- Support the control and delivery of the monthly close process for Ageas UK entities, ensuring accurate transaction recording and valid balance sheet entries.
- Provide timely and accurate reporting and reconciliation of the consolidated IFRS balance sheet to Group and senior management monthly.
- Prepare first-level financial information for various stakeholders within the UK group.
- Ensure compliance with internal and external tax requirements across all business taxes (excluding payroll).
- Assist in preparing the annual financial statements, liaising with external auditors and internal reviews.
- Review monthly close processes and procedures to identify operational improvements and update controls accordingly.
- Support the team with ad hoc queries, projects, and knowledge development.
- Build effective relationships with internal stakeholders, including Actuarial, Underwriting, Payroll, and other Finance departments.
Skills and Experience Needed:
- Qualified or part-qualified accountant (ACCA, CIMA, or ACA).
- Understanding of technical accounting principles and their application.
- Proficient in Excel.
- Experience with Oracle E1 (general ledger) and IBM Cognos TM1 (reporting) is desirable.
- Excellent attention to detail and commitment to high-quality outputs.
- Strong numerical skills with the ability to interpret and resolve financial data inconsistencies.
- Good organizational and planning skills, with the ability to prioritize workflows.
